Abstract
We study the reaction $e^+e^-\to\bar DD$ near threshold in the $^3P_0$ non-relativistic quark model, including as intermediate states the $J/Ï$, $Ï(2S)$, $Ï(3770)$ and $Ï(4040)$ mesons. The work reveals that experimental data strongly favor one of the two $Ï(2S)-Ï(3770)$ mixing angles derived by fitting to the $e^-e^+$ partial decay widths of the $Ï(2S)$ and $Ï(3770)$ mesons. The meson $X(3940)$ as well as the resonance around 3.9 GeV observed by Belle and BaBar Collaborations in the reaction $e^+e^-\rightarrow \bar DD$ is unlikely to be a $c\bar c$ $I^G(J^{PC})=0^-(1^{--})$ state.
